#c79784 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c79784 is composed of 78% red, 59.2%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.1% magenta, 33.7%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 17 degrees, a saturation of 37.4% and a lightness of 64.9%. #c79784 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8f2f09.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#c79784

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0705 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#c79784

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aba3a0 is the less saturated color, while #fe7f4d is the most saturated one.
